The Cast That’s Serving Looks and Talent

The *Suman Indori* cast is the real deal. Ashnoor Kaur as Suman? She’s got that spark that lights up every scene—think of her as the fire in a tandoor. Anita Hassanandani’s back, stirring the pot as the scheming in-law, and Zain Imam? He’s the cherry on top, bringing charm to the mess.

Where Can I Watch Suman Indori?

Tune into Colors TV or stream it on JioCinema. Pro tip: Keep snacks handy—it’s a binge-fest.
